Blue Crush  (2002)      

2.5 /10

"Total wipe out dude"; sure the surf scenes are creatively shot, the female lead is attractive, and this subculture was previously untapped, but horrid soap opera caliber story and dialogue have a funny way of making a movie suck. Potential to educate audience on surfing isn't even explored and seeing Kate Bosworth's face digitally plastered on stunt woman is creepy.  [English, 104min, PG-13]

Dude, Where's My Car?  (2000)      

2 /10

Dude, where was my mind when I watched this movie? A plot so disconnected that half way in I noticed my disc skipped about three chapters worth of scenes ONLY because the movie was ending 20 minutes too early. I'd be hard pressed to find another movie I'd make the same error with. A group of stoned high schoolers could probably concoct a more clever script. Bottom line: if THIS can be made in Hollywood, ANYTHING can.  [English, 83min, PG-13]

How High  (2001)

2 /10

The real question is: how stupid? The answer: VERY.  Rappers Method Man and Redman star in this sloppily made, plot less excuse for big screen pot smoking, with so many racial and ethic stereotypes they cancel each other out. Die hard fans and/or the heavily influenced need only apply.  [English, 93min, R]
